SEPARATION PROCESS OF LLDPE / AL / LDPE LAYERS FOR RECYCLING LONG CARTONED PACKAGES THROUGH THE USE OF A SOLUTION COMPOSED BY A MIXTURE OF ORGANIC AND INORGANIC ACIDS. The present invention relates to a process for separating the LDPE / AL / LDPE layers in the recycling of long-life carton packs (ECLV), using an aqueous solution composed of a mixture of organic and inorganic acids, which is added by a compound with surfactant properties. The purpose of this used carton packaging treatment process is to enable the recycling of the materials that compose them by completely separating their constituent elements without altering their physical-chemical properties, while maintaining the integrity of these components. This process consists of a single step of immersing ECLV in a single solution, lasting 10 to 150 minutes, using temperatures between 25o C and 100o C
